Photovoltaic cells create a voltage between their entrance and backsides. Each side needs to be electrically contacted. At the least with the entrance facet (and for bifacial cells, the bottom also), this have to be performed in this kind of way that The sunshine enter is decreased as very little as possible. The typical strategy for conventional silicon cells is to apply a grid of great “finger” wires linked to greater “bus bars” by display screen printing a silver paste on to cell solar company the entrance area.
3rd technology solar cells are driven by the target of lowering Value via new elements, lowering generation energy and quick production methods for example roll-to-roll processing. Amongst the Superior supplies is usually pointed out organic compounds, dye-sensitized or perovskites. These materials can be designed to reach certain facets for better efficiency or steadiness at likely very low charges. They provide flexibility concerning tunability, and light-weight absorption when compared to silicon solar cells. Natural solar cells (OSCs) are carbon-primarily based, light-weight and flexible, However they at the moment have decreased efficiencies (up to 19% on investigate) and shorter lifetimes generating them difficult to commercialize.
